Equivalent & Substitute Parts for AA82AB0

Part Overview

The AA82AB0 is a Thermal Cutoff (TCO) breaker manufactured by Bourns Inc. in the Komatsulite™ AA series. This component functions as a nonstandard strap-soldered thermal protection device rated for 35 A at 82°C (180°F) operating temperature with a 40°C (104°F) reset threshold. The part is classified as obsolete, necessitating identification of active equivalent alternatives that maintain functional and electrical compatibility for new designs and production continuity.

Substitute Part Grouping Explanation

Substitution eligibility for thermal cutoff breakers is determined by matching the following critical parameters:

  • Thermal Trip Point: 82°C (180°F) — must be identical
  • Reset Temperature: 40°C (104°F) — must be identical
  • Voltage Rating: 28 V DC — must be equal or greater
  • Current Rating: Must be equal to or greater than the application requirement
  • Approval Certifications: cUL, TUV, UL compliance required
  • RoHS Compliance: ROHS3 Compliant status required

Two substitute parts meet these criteria with variations in current capacity and packaging configuration.

Engineering Selection Recommendations

AC82ABD is the primary recommended substitute for AA82AB0. Both parts maintain identical current rating (35 A), thermal trip point (82°C), and reset temperature (40°C). AC82ABD is active in production status and carries full regulatory approval (cUL, TUV, UL) with ROHS3 compliance. The package configuration differs (2SMD versus strap solder), requiring PCB layout verification during design transition.

HC82AY-1 is a secondary substitute suitable only for applications where current requirements do not exceed 25 A. This part shares identical thermal characteristics and regulatory compliance but provides reduced current capacity. HC82AY-1 maintains the strap-solder package configuration, minimizing mechanical redesign requirements.

Selection between AC82ABD and HC82AY-1 depends on circuit current demand. For circuits requiring the full 35 A rating, AC82ABD is mandatory. For circuits operating at 25 A or below, HC82AY-1 offers package compatibility with the obsolete AA82AB0.

Frequently Asked Questions (FAQ)

Q: Can HC82AY-1 replace AA82AB0 in all applications? A: No. HC82AY-1 is limited to 25 A current rating, while AA82AB0 is rated for 35 A. Use HC82AY-1 only in circuits where maximum current does not exceed 25 A.

Q: What is the difference between AC82ABD and AA82AB0 packages? A: AA82AB0 uses strap-solder mounting (nonstandard), while AC82ABD uses 2SMD (surface-mount device) configuration. PCB layout and assembly process modifications are required when transitioning to AC82ABD.

Q: Are all substitute parts RoHS compliant? A: Yes. Both AC82ABD and HC82AY-1 are ROHS3 compliant, matching the environmental compliance of AA82AB0.

Q: Do substitute parts carry the same regulatory certifications? A: Yes. AC82ABD and HC82AY-1 both hold cUL, TUV, and UL approvals, identical to AA82AB0.

Q: What thermal characteristics must remain constant during substitution? A: The 82°C (180°F) thermal trip point and 40°C (104°F) reset temperature must remain unchanged. These parameters are non-negotiable for thermal protection function.

Q: Is AC82ABD the manufacturer-recommended substitute? A: Yes. AC82ABD is designated as the manufacturer-recommended substitute for AA82AB0, maintaining full electrical and thermal equivalence at 35 A rating.
